Output eb90f30824734bc4efd04e1c8316788ea7fd4e011c6470803dd3b4fdbaeff891:11

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e67f2a7c17f070db17eb45d36430a308134d689a OP_EQUAL
address
3NhmgJx1mVYUMQf3x1xdgUCUdSV1acB8oe
transaction
eb90f30824734bc4efd04e1c8316788ea7fd4e011c6470803dd3b4fdbaeff891
confirmations
180820
spent
true